Malcom’s Tee Shirt & Jacket Company is to produce a new line of rain coats. There are fixed costs of $570 to set up for prod
Dimas [21]

Answer:

C(x)=30x+570

a) $4110

Step-by-step explanation:

Let x represent number of rain coats and C(x) represent total cost to produce new line of rain coats.

We have been given that the fixed costs of $570 to set up for production, and variable costs of $30 per jacket.

The cost of x jackets would be 30x.

The total cost of x jackets would be variable cost of x jackets plus fixed costs that is $570.

Therefore, the total cost of producing x rain coats would be C(x)=30x+570.

To find the total cost of producing 118 rain coats, we will substitute x=118 in the above equation as:

C(118)=30(118)+570

C(118)=3540+570

C(118)=4110

Therefore, the total cost of producing 118 rain coats is $4110 and option 'a' is the correct choice.

Casey has 48 peppers and 16 yellow peppers . If he wants to put the peppers into baskets so that each basket has the same number
liraira [26]

Answer:

3 red peppers and 1 yellow pepper in each basket.

Step-by-step explanation:

We have been given that Casey has 48 peppers and 16 yellow peppers. He wants to put the peppers into baskets so that each basket has the same number of red and yellow peppers. We are asked to find the number of red and yellow papers in each basket.

To solve our given problem, we need to find greatest common factor of 48 and 16.

Prime factorization of 48 is 2\times 2\times 2\times 2\times 3.

Prime factorization of 16 is 2\times 2\times 2\times 2.

Greatest common factor of 48 and 16 would be 2\times 2\times 2\times 2=16.

Therefore, Casey can make 16 baskets with same number of red and yellow peppers.

Now we will divide 48 and 16 by 16 to find number of red peppers and yellow peppers in each basket respectively.

\text{Red peppers in each baseket}=\frac{48}{16}=3

\text{Red peppers in each baseket}=\frac{16}{16}=1

Therefore, there will be 3 red peppers and 1 yellow pepper in each basket.
